Small to medium-sized Australian businesses are increasingly transitioning to cloud-hosted software.

The latest figures from the Australian Bureau of Statistics reveal that in the 2022 financial year, 59 per cent of the nation’s businesses invested in paid cloud computing, which includes cloud-hosted software. This figure has risen sharply in recent years, up from 42 per cent in 2018.

The high expectations of today’s online customers mean it has never been more important to minimise manual fulfilment errors.

Next day or same day deliveries are not only desired, but expected. For warehouses, third-party logistics (3PL) providers and online retailers, even a single instance of failing to deliver on time, or getting order items wrong, can lead to lost customers and reputational damage.

A survey of online retailers by Stitch Labs reveals that nearly two thirds (66 per cent) of inventory or fulfilment issues are the result of human error from manual processes. The study also reveals that almost half (45 per cent) of online retailers believe that customers ordering an out-of-stock item is the biggest reason why they never come back.

The holiday season is fast approaching, and many businesses will shut down to celebrate. However, with the recent changes to Modern Awards, staying up to date with the latest regulations is crucial.

The Fair Work Commission announced in December 2022 that it had issued a decision regarding shutdowns as part of the four-year review of modern awards. Businesses throughout Australia are affected by the shutdown regulation changes, which took effect on 1 May 2023.

What are Key Performance Indicators (KPIs), and why should your Finance team track them?  

A KPI is a critical measure of progress towards a target, goal or core business objective. KPIs are quantifiable measures over time that focus on strategic and operational performance and create a centre of attention for achieving the desired result.
